Andrew McGinley shares his heartbreaking story of loss and grief after the tragic incident involving his three children.

Andrew McGinley, a father who faced unimaginable tragedy, recently opened up about his profound sense of loss and confusion following the devastating event that took the lives of his three children, Conor, Darragh, and Carla. In January 2020, Deirdre Morley, the children's mother, caused shockwaves when she was found not guilty of their murder. McGinley expressed feeling 'completely lost' in the aftermath, struggling to come to terms with the heartbreaking reality.
